Sunan Ibn Majah #567

Establishing the Prayer and the Sunnah Regarding Them
Sahih

The Arabic includes the chain of narration (sanad) and the collector's commentary; the English translation shows the Prophet's words only.

حَدَّثَنَا أَحْمَدُ بْنُ بُدَيْلٍ، حَدَّثَنَا حَفْصُ بْنُ غِيَاثٍ، حَدَّثَنَا عُبَيْدُ اللَّهِ، عَنْ نَافِعٍ، عَنِ ابْنِ عُمَرَ، قَالَ كَانَ النَّبِيُّ ـ صلى الله عليه وسلم ـ يَقْرَأُ فِي الْمَغْرِبِ ‏{قُلْ يَا أَيُّهَا الْكَافِرُونَ}‏ وَ ‏{قُلْ هُوَ اللَّهُ أَحَدٌ}‏ ‏.‏
“The Prophet (ﷺ) used to recite in the Maghrib: ‘Say: O you disbelievers!’ and ‘Say: He is Allah, (the) One.’”
Narrated by It was narrated that Ibn ‘Umar said:

Context

This hadith describes the recitation of specific verses by the Prophet Muhammad (ﷺ) during the Maghrib prayer. The choice of these verses reflects the themes of faith and the oneness of Allah, serving as a reminder of the core beliefs in Islam.
